# Build Provenance: Incremental Rebuilds on Mosswire

Quick primer: Mosswire only rebuilds pages whose content hash changed, so "why didn't my page update?" usually means the source hash matched. Every incremental run writes a provenance record — which inputs, which template version, which cache entries it reused. If output looks stale, don't nuke the cache first; check the provenance log. Each record is keyed by the token that appears below.

build token for fafof-tageg: htk21_f30a3062ec5a0972b3bbf

**Release checklist — Paritywatch v3.2**

- [ ] Confirm the rate-parity checker handles the new Bluefin Suites feed without flagging false mismatches on taxes-included rates. Quick smoke run against staging hotels should do it — ping the pricing crew if anything looks weird. Once it's green, record the staging build token shown below.

pipeline stamp: htk4_66df

Hi Mirela — handing over the Cartfall load-test watch. Overnight runs hit the checkout flow at 400 rps with synthetic cards only; no production data was touched, and all traffic stayed inside the staging VPC. Full run logs are attached for audit. If the reviewer needs raw configs, request them at the address below.

escalation mailbox, kaweg-kahif: druwyn.sordor@nelvroworks.corp